Residents in Rochdale reacted with shock and fear to the introduction of Lilly, an 8.5-meter giant baby puppet, intended to promote discussions among children about climate change.
While the Rochdale Borough Council describes Lilly as a special guest aimed at engaging children in environmental conversations, many locals expressed a chilling dislike, calling the puppet horrifying and likening it to horror characters.
The social media backlash highlights the community's discomfort with Lilly, with comments like "That's terrifying" and references to horror imagery, emphasizing the disparity between intended message and public reception.
The council hopes Lilly will stimulate discussions about the future environment, inviting school children to meet her, but the overwhelming reaction suggests they've struck fear instead of curiosity among residents.
